Neuer Clavier-Übung, erster Theil
E994395
UNEXPLORED
Neuer Clavier-Übung, erster Theil is a seminal late-17th-century keyboard collection by Johann Kuhnau that helped shape the early Baroque suite and influenced later composers such as J.S. Bach.
